IH Cub 70 Cant shut off
 
Hi to all. My 88 year old friend has a 1965 cub cadet 70. With the Kohler 161 engine. It was smoking badly so he sent me the engine to rebuild. After much searching, I found the correct rings (small bore) in the Midwest and rebuilt the engine. About 1 month ago we reassembled the tractor and it ran great. My friend uses the tractor to haul his trash cans out to the road and back again. Last week he mentioned he hauled the trash and turned off the key and the engine wouldn't shutoff. Found out the starter was turning the engine over. He is trying to fix the machine and wanted to know what was causing this. I figured a bad starter button or a stuck contact in the VR. I don't have any time right now to help but wanted to give him some ideas of what to look for. I would appreciate any guidance to get the trash moving again. Thanks, jim.

cubby102 09-14-2015 10:12 PM

When my 102 did this it was in the voltage regulator. Usualy a quick knock on the regulator would make it stop for me.
